New Orleans, 93!

New Orleans, 93! / hosted by Delfeayo Marsalis| produced by WGBH Radio. Four one hour programs which present samples of live performances including: New Orleans contemporary jazz, rhythm and blues, zydeco, gospel, brass bands, Cajun and Afro-Caribbean music. Includes short features on the unique cultures of New Orleans, such as music, food, customs, dialects and traditions.

A Rosenberg Remembrance

A Rosenberg Remembrance / Robert Meeropol. - Robert Meeropol, son of Ethel and Julius Rosenberg, speaks about his childhood when his parents were tried and executed for espionage, support of the progressive community and the birth of the Rosenberg Children's Fund.

Changes : 1991 In Review

Changes : 1991 In Review / produced by Greg Gordon. - Retrospective examination of events surrounding the gay and lesbian movements during 1991 through stories gathered by the This Way Out series. - CONTENT: r.1.

Aids In Focus : The Weekly National Newsmagazine : Jun 30, 1993

Aids In Focus : The Weekly National Newsmagazine : Jun 30, 1993 / Produced by Mike Alcalay and the AIDS Radio Network. - Weekly series which examines research, developments, and events involving the HIV virus, its transmission, and the AIDS epidemic. Four weekly 15-min.
